alpha-cyano-4-hydroxycinnamate and Starvation

alpha-cyano-4-hydroxycinnamate has been researched along with Starvation in 3 studies

alpha-cyano-4-hydroxycinnamate: specific inhibitor of pyruvate transport in rat liver mitochondria & human erythrocytes; structure

Starvation: Lengthy and continuous deprivation of food. (Stedman, 25th ed)
